WebMay 2, 2013 · Summary. Blackberries is a short story by Leslie Norris that talks about a family and their troubles. It begins with a mother taking her son to get a haircut. The child had never been to that barber shop, but he was excited to know that after his haircut his mother was going to go take him to get a cap. The boy wanted one just like his cousins ...
